Understanding Encryption Fundamentals and Best Practices
The Professional Certificate in Encryption Methods for Data Protection provides a comprehensive understanding of encryption fundamentals, including symmetric and asymmetric encryption, hash functions, and digital signatures. Students learn about best practices for implementing encryption protocols, such as secure key management, secure communication protocols, and encryption techniques for data at rest and in transit. For instance, a case study on the implementation of encryption protocols at a leading financial institution revealed a significant reduction in data breaches and cyber attacks. By applying these principles, professionals can ensure the confidentiality, integrity, and authenticity of data, thereby protecting it from unauthorized access and malicious activities.
Real-World Applications and Case Studies
The practical applications of encryption methods are vast and varied. For example, in the healthcare industry, encryption is used to protect sensitive patient data, such as medical records and personal identifiable information. A notable case study is the implementation of encryption protocols at a major hospital, which resulted in a 90% reduction in data breaches. Similarly, in the e-commerce industry, encryption is used to secure online transactions and protect customer data. The certificate program provides hands-on experience with encryption tools and technologies, such as SSL/TLS, IPsec, and PGP, enabling professionals to apply their knowledge in real-world scenarios. By analyzing these case studies, professionals can gain valuable insights into the practical applications of encryption methods and develop effective strategies for protecting sensitive data.
